Innovation in athletic shoes historically has focused on improving materials and manufacturing to make lighter, stronger sneakers. Now the focus is on making shoes smarter. The next generation of athletic shoes will feature radio frequency identification tags, motion sensors and accelerometers that will allow you to customize the look, fit and responsiveness of your kicks. The shoes of tomorrow also will transmit data to the cloud, allowing you to fine-tune your workout and brag about your accomplishments on Facebook or Twitter.

The Adidas and Nikes of the world have been experimenting with this for almost 30 years. “The brands that are thriving today are the ones that make it much more than a transaction,” Jeff Lyman, a designer at Nike, said during a panel discussion last month at South By Southwest. The relationship is moving on two tracks: the customization of shoes and the gamification of exercise. But the shoe of tomorrow will do so much more. Video: Nike. Largest Rube Goldberg Machine: Purdue team set new world record (2012) Broadcast Yourself. Robots Conquer Fires, Jungle, Sandstorms in New Navy Training Ground | Danger Room. This is Octavia. A disturbingly lifelike robot, she’s stationed in the Navy’s brand-new Laboratory for Autonomous Systems Research (or, yes, LASR) to teach human sailors how to work with robots and to learn, in turn, how to work with human sailors. Oh, and she fights fires — like the one a Navy scientist lights in a cavernous hangar bay.

While the fire starts burning inside a series of partitions, the scientist — playing the role of a fireman — silently gesticulates at Octavia. The robot’s sensors and algorithms are meant to process the incomplete, contradictory or incorrect information that we humans spew every day. But that’s par for the course in this gleaming, 2-week-old, 50,000-square-foot complex on the campus of the Naval Research Laboratory.
